commit r15-4527-gf30ca9867a77c78f3a48bc124ab3bc4ce32283fa Author: Pan Li <pan2...@intel.com> Date: Mon Oct 14 11:41:02 2024 +0800 RISC-V: Add testcases for form 4 of vector signed SAT_TRUNC Form 4: #define DEF_VEC_SAT_S_TRUNC_FMT_4(NT, WT, NT_MIN, NT_MAX) \ void __attribute__((noinline)) \ vec_sat_s_trunc_##NT##_##WT##_fmt_4 (NT *out, WT *in, unsigned limit) \ { \ unsigned i; \ for (i = 0; i < limit; i++) \ { \ WT x = in[i]; \ NT trunc = (NT)x; \ out[i] = (WT)NT_MIN <= x && x < (WT)NT_MAX \ ? trunc \ : x < 0 ? NT_MIN : NT_MAX; \ } \ } The below test are passed for this patch. * The rv64gcv fully regression test. It is test only patch and obvious up to a point, will commit it directly if no comments in next 48H. gcc/testsuite/ChangeLog: * gcc.target/riscv/rvv/autovec/vec_sat_arith.h: Add test helper macros.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i16-to-i8.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i32-to-i16.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i32-to-i8.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i64-to-i16.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i64-to-i32.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-4-i64-to-i8.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i16-to-i8.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i32-to-i16.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i32-to-i8.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i64-to-i16.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i64-to-i32.c: New test. * gcc.target/riscv/rvv/autovec/unop/vec_sat_s_trunc-run-4-i64-to-i8.c: New test.
